Impact Drivers
If you want to drive screws into wood or metal that is heavy, you should consider upgrading to an impactdriver. These compact tools are favored by professionals and DIYers alike for their powerful performance that easily tackles difficult jobs that traditional drills aren't able to tackle. Impact drivers are available in corded and cordless models with gun-like design as well as compact bodies. They also have specifically designed wood or bolt modes. They also come with tightening controls to stop fasteners from being ripped. Some offer brushless motors that run more efficiently and run longer on a charge while others are powered by traditional brushed motors at an affordable price.
To use an impact driver you'll have to replace your drill that accepts 1/4" hex shank bit. For the best results, choose high-impact bits. They won't just permit you to drive screws more quickly and more efficiently, but they also stand the test of time. Both corded and cordless drivers provide consistent cheap power tools, making them ideal for heavy-duty jobs.

Circular Saws
A circular saw is a must-have tool for DIYers. It allows them to cut wood quickly and accurately. They are also light and portable, making them even more user-friendly. Circular saws can be utilized on a variety of different materials, including wood, plastic and metal.
The motor spins the rotary blade of the circular saw to cut the material. It cuts through the material with each turn producing small chips. The chips are pushed away from the way by the blade, allowing the saw to cut smoother edges.
Circular saws can be used for straight or angled cutting, depending on the project. It is essential to choose the appropriate size blade for your project, as larger blades will cut more deeply and quicker than smaller ones. It is also important to determine if the project requires bevel cuts. A Jigsaw is more suitable than a circular cut when bevel cuts are required.
There are many different types of circular saws available that include corded plug-in models as well as cordless models that run on batteries. The models with cords have greater cutting all power tools and are more powerful. Cordless models are becoming more popular as battery technology advances.
Circular saws are available in various sizes of blades ranging from 5 1/2 inches to 7 inches. A circular saw of 6 1/2 inches is the ideal option for homeowners because it is able to complete a variety of projects. You can easily find a spare blade and a variety of accessories to get the most from your saw.
